shinatoo wrote: So, Chef, do you think adding seats is a good idea?
shina

they are not adding. they are shifting. the capacity of kauffman, from all i have read, will be changing only marginally, going on the renderings, and the plans, they are moving the bullpens inward towards the foul poles, and shifting those seats, more in towards center, and up behind the fountains.

although, if it was just straight adding seats, i would be for it. i have been there during sell outs, and like the atmosphere of the k during a sellout, and, there are capacity or near capacity crowds several times a year, and i am all for anything that keeps the sell outs at the size they are now, if not more.
